The Foundation for Defense of Democracies hosted a discussion on U.S.-Israel relations with former Middle East envoy Dennis Ross and Emory University Professor Kenneth Stein. The two talked about the history of that relationship since the Truman presidency, its evolution from administration to administration, and how the relationship could change again depending on the next U.S. president. Other topics included the importance of the Israeli-Palestinian peace process to the broader stability of the Middle East, and the appropriate role for the U.S. in those negotiations. close
